Global markets are poised to react to a dual central bank event on Wednesday, with market participants anticipating interest rate cuts from both the Bank of Canada and the Federal Reserve. While the decisions themselves are largely priced in, the critical element will be the forward guidance provided by policymakers regarding the coming months. The USDCAD is currently trading above the neckline of a "non-bearish" head and shoulders top pattern, and today's policy decisions will be pivotal in determining the asset's trajectory.
